QNA DohaThe Primary Health Care Corporation (PHCC) has launched a back-to-school campaign under the slogan ‘Towards Promoting Students’ Overall Health’, which targets school students of all ages, their parents, and all public school employees.The campaign, which aims to reach the largest possible segment of the community, will start on Wednesday (today) in three health centres: Leabaib, Al Thumama and Al Wajbah. On Sunday, it will begin in schools through events that highlight many aspects of health to maintain the highest level of mental, behavioural and psychological health by providing educational tips and advice on the importance of maintaining health via organising visits by parents with their children to health centers.The campaign will also shed light on empowering students physically, psychologically, mentally and behaviourally, preparing them to engage in the educational process while enjoying comprehensive health, as well as raising the level of health awareness for students, their parents and school staff on many issues related to physical, psychological and behavioural health.The events and activities include awareness lectures for students through school health nurses and a group of health educators from health centres. Parents will also be involved by sending awareness messages periodically from the PHCC and the School Health Department, in addition to holding meetings between students and their parents with doctors, health educators and psychologists, and social workers in the health awareness and education corner, whether at the school or health centres designated to implement the campaign.The PHCC stressed that preparing students for the new school year is a shared responsibility between the family and the school, adding that it is necessary to provide all means to help students engage in the educational process and enjoy physical, psychological and mental health, by cultivating healthy habits to reach a safe lifestyle and promote overall health.
